Brookline, Dormont Among Pgh.'s Most Popular Areas For Homebuyers
A new study finds that Brookline and Dormont are extremely popular in online searches by prospective homebuyers.
PITTSBURGH, PA — Mt. Lebanon is the most popular Pittsburgh community among those looking to buy a home. That's according to data analysts at HouseFresh, which analyzed user behavior on Zillow home listings for America’s 100 most populous cities to uncover their hottest neighborhoods at the moment.
Home listings in Pittsburgh neighborhoods attract thousands of Zillow visitors each day. Mt. Lebanon leads the way with an average of 6,155 daily views, followed by Shadyside (5,611) and Squirrel Hill South (3,576).
According to the study, here are the 35 most perused neighborhoods in and around Pittsburgh:

1. Mt. Lebanon
2. Shadyside

3. Squirrel Hill
4. Brookline
5. Carrick
6. Bloomfield
7. Dormont
8. Green Tree
9. Greenfield
10. Bellevue
11. Squirrel Hill North
12. Central Business District
13. Perry South
14. Central Lawrenceville
15. Forest Hills
16. Central North Side
17. Beechview
18. Stanton Heights
19. Troy Hill
20. Brighton Heights
21. Swissvale
22. Highland Park
23. Mt. Washington
24. South Side Flats
25. Point Breeze
26. Lower Lawrenceville
27. North Oakland
28. Marshall-Shadeland
29. Garfield
30. Duquesne Heights
31. South Side Slopes
32. Westwood
33. Upper Lawrenceville
34. Spring Hill-City View
35. Lincoln Place
HouseFresh is a company specializing in indoor air quality. The company's goal is to help consumers avoid air purifiers, dehumidifiers, and humidifiers that don’t live up to the marketing hype.
